| shizzzon from SSA forums wrote: | Kinetik batts are only capable of accepting voltages up to 14.3v MAX
Voltages above 14.3v can only be done in quick spurts.
Kinetik told me that anything over 3-4hrs of constant voltage higher than 14.3v will lead to permanent damage.
The battery will begin to swell then start damaging cells.
When this happens, the battery will no longer be able to hold a charge.
So that means if you got any Kinetik batts that can't hold a charge, this may be what happened to you.
I can see this being a REAL bad problem for those who have or are deciding to replace your starting battery with one of these.
Now, for those who have them in the rear, due to voltage drop, depending on how bad it is, the worse the better... to a degree of course.
If your alt charges these batts over 14.3v briefly, maybe just for 10-15min trips for example, in the long run, the battery will still fail. |
